    John H.

    A decent sized Korean market. Other international markets along this street. A wide selection of meats for Korean BBQ or hotpot. Three refrigerated/ freezer sections. I was able to find dumplings and condiments. Kimchi was available but not much else by the way of prepared side dishes. Clerk was helpful. Few if any Chinese products or fresh vegetables. Otherwise, most ingredients for Korean meal prep. Half my bill was for a pack of short ribs, so it can get pricy. Pleasant shopping environment. Clean and friendly.

    Erik S.

    My wife and I are regulars at two Chinese markets in Ann Arbor, but there are a few items we always come to Galleria for: * shabu shabu beef -- expensive, but you get what you pay for) * kimchi -- best variety and quality we've found in the city * Korean brand 饺子 (dumplings) and 包子 (the English word doesn't translate correctly) -- very good quality I'd add that the owner is friendly and always chats with us about recipes when he's not busy. I am glad we found Galleria. It's part of our weekly shopping routine now.

    This is a meat and fish shop owned by Mr. Golam. It's situated in Packard and Platt road opposite…read moreGalleria market. This shop has various Indian spices , rice( basmati), lentils, tea, coffee, cooking oil, ghee and many more items. Very much like a regular grocery store. The main items though are various Bangladeshi fish (frozen) and meat. Chicken, mutton, lamb, beef are the usual items here. The owner is very friendly and understands the meat quality. They even take preorders if you have big events and need large amounts of meat or fish. They can cut the pieces as you desire. This shop have plenty of free parking space too. The only big issue it the pricing of the meat and fishes. They are quite high in comparison to the Bangladeshi stores in Hamtramck. We always buy fish and meat from Golam but recently we started to buy same items from Detroit area through our Frieda who live nearby and it costs us half the price. This is the only shop of this kind in this area so maybe the higher price is justified.

    Golam is a good addition to the area's collection of small ethnic groceries. The owner chatted with…read moreme about all they offered when I visited recently. The exotic fruits like mangos and papayas are obviously shipped in, but they also offer many fruits and vegetables grown locally. Corn on the cob and bright red tomatoes from Michigan were on offer on a recent July afternoon. I have been to many ethnic groceries in the area, but this is the first where I've seen bitter melon, a common ingredient in Indian dishes, available. In addition to produce, they have a meat counter, many dried and canned beans, and an astounding array of snack mixes. Some small flies were buzzing around some of the plums in an unappetizing way, and several of the mangoes and pears were looking dried and past their peak of freshness. Other items, especially the local Michigan produce, looked really good. They were running a special on watermelons the day I stopped in.
